Ka puta he raruraru nui i te whānui o te kirikiri i roto i ngā puna wai kirikiri, ka hua ake te kore pumau o te poka wai. Mō ngā take taiao, ko te whakamahinga o te wai keri wai me ngā aukati kirikiri tāpiri he pai ake i te wai keri hinu. Kua aro nuitia ngā wai katote (IL) hei aukati kirikiri nā ō rātou āhuatanga ka taea te whakarerekē me ngā āhuatanga hiko kaha. Heoi, kua kitea he paitini, he kore pirau, he utu nui hoki ngā wai katote (IL) e hangai ana ki te imidazolyl, e whakamahia whānuitia ana i roto i ngā wai keri. E kiia ana ko ngā whakarewa hohonu eutectic (DES) he mea utu nui ake, he iti ake te paitini hei whakakapi i ngā wai katote, engari kāore tonu i te tutuki i te pumau taiao e hiahiatia ana. Nā ngā whanaketanga hou o tēnei mara kua puta ai te whakaurunga o ngā whakarewa hohonu eutectic taiao (NADES), e mōhiotia ana mō tō rātou tino hoa taiao. I rangahauhia e tēnei rangahau ngā NADES, kei roto ko te waikawa citric (hei kaiwhiwhi here hauwai) me te glycerol (hei kaituku here hauwai) hei tāpiri wai keri. I whakawhanakehia ngā wai keri e hangai ana ki te NADES i runga anō i te API 13B-1, ā, i whakaritea tō rātou mahi ki ngā wai keri e hangai ana ki te pāhare pākawa waro, ngā wai ionic e hangai ana ki te imidazolium, me ngā wai keri e hangai ana ki te choline chloride:urea-DES. Kua whakaahuahia ngā āhuatanga ā-tinana me te matū o ngā NADES motuhake. I aromatawaihia ngā āhuatanga rheological, te ngaronga wai, me ngā āhuatanga aukati shale o te wai keri i te wā o te rangahau, ā, i whakaaturia i te kukū o te 3% NADES, i piki ake te ōwehenga ahotea hua/mātotoru kirihou (YP/PV), i heke te matotoru o te keke paru mā te 26%, ā, i heke te rōrahi tātari mā te 30.1%. He mea nui, i eke a NADES ki te tere aukati whānui whakamiharo o te 49.14% me te whakanui ake i te hanga shale mā te 86.36%. Ko ēnei hua e pā ana ki te kaha o NADES ki te whakarerekē i te ngohe mata, te pūmanawa zeta, me te tawhiti i waenga i ngā paparanga o ngā uku, e kōrerohia ana i roto i tēnei pepa hei mārama ki ngā tikanga matua. E matapaetia ana ka hurihia e tēnei wai keri tauwhiro te umanga keri mā te whakarato i tētahi huarahi kē atu kāore he paitini, he iti te utu, he tino whai hua hoki hei whakakapi i ngā aukati waikura tuku iho, ā, ka whakatakoto i te ara mō ngā mahi keri e pai ana ki te taiao.
He toka maha ngā mahi a te kirikiri, he pūtake, he putunga hoki mō ngā warowaihā, ā, nā tōna hanganga pūwero1 ka taea te whakaputa me te penapena i ēnei rauemi utu nui. Heoi, he nui ngā kohuke uku o te kirikiri pērā i te montmorillonite, te smectite, te kaolinite me te illite, ka ngawari ai te pupuhi ina pāngia e te wai, ka kore e pumau te poka i te wā e keri ana2,3. Ka taea e ēnei take te arahi ki te wā kore hua (NPT) me te maha o ngā raruraru whakahaere tae atu ki ngā paipa kua piri, te ngaronga o te tohanga paru, te hinga o te poka me te poke o ngā moka, ka piki ake te wā whakaora me te utu. I ngā wā o mua, ko ngā wai keri hinu (OBDF) te mea pai mō ngā hanganga kirikiri nā te mea ka taea e rātou te ātete i te whānui o te kirikiri4. Heoi, ko te whakamahinga o ngā wai keri hinu he nui ake ngā utu me ngā mōrearea taiao. Kua whakaarohia ngā wai keri hangai (SBDF) hei huarahi kē atu, engari kāore i te pai te pai ki ngā pāmahana teitei. He otinga ātaahua ngā wai keri wai (WBDF) nā te mea he haumaru ake, he pai ake te taiao, ā, he iti ake te utu i te OBDF5. Kua whakamahia ngā momo aukati kirikiri hei whakarei ake i te kaha aukati kirikiri o te WBDF, tae atu ki ngā aukati tuku iho pēnei i te pāhare pākawa waro, te raima, te silicate, me te polymer. Heoi, he iti noa iho ngā herenga o ēnei aukati mō te whai huatanga me te pānga ki te taiao, inā koa nā te nui o te K+ i roto i ngā aukati pāhare pākawa waro me te aro o ngā silicate ki te pH.6 Kua tūhuratia e ngā kairangahau te āheinga ki te whakamahi i ngā wai ionic hei tāpiri wai keri hei whakapai ake i te rheology wai keri me te aukati i te pupuhi kirikiri me te hanganga hydrate. Heoi, ko ēnei wai ionic, inā koa ko ērā kei roto ngā cations imidazolyl, he paitini te nuinga, he utu nui, kāore e pirau, ā, me whai tukanga whakarite uaua. Hei whakaoti i ēnei raruraru, ka tīmata te tangata ki te rapu i tētahi atu huarahi whai hua ake, ā, he pai ake hoki ki te taiao, ā, i puta ai ngā whakarewa hohonu eutectic (DES). Ko te DES he ranunga eutectic i hangaia e te kaituku here hauwai (HBD) me te kaiwhiwhi here hauwai (HBA) i tētahi ōwehenga molar me te pāmahana motuhake. He iti ake ngā ira rewa o ēnei ranunga eutectic i ō rātou wāhanga takitahi, ko te nuinga nā te tango utu i puta mai i ngā here hauwai. He maha ngā āhuatanga, tae atu ki te pūngao whatunga, te huringa entropy, me ngā taunekeneke i waenga i ngā anion me te HBD, e whai wāhi nui ana ki te whakaheke i te ira rewa o DES.

He maha ngā kairangahau e pai ake ana ki te whakamahi i ngā kirikiri bentonite hei ako i te pupuhi o te kirikiri nā te mea kei roto i te bentonite te rōpū "montmorillonite" kotahi e puta ai te pupuhi o te kirikiri. He uaua te tiki i ngā tauira matua kirikiri tūturu nā te mea ka whakararuraru te tukanga keri i te kirikiri, ka hua ake he tauira ehara i te kirikiri katoa engari he ranunga o ngā paparanga onepū me te kōhatu. Hei tāpiri, ko ngā tauira kirikiri kāore i te nuinga o te wā he rōpū montmorillonite e puta ai te pupuhi o te kirikiri, nō reira kāore i te pai mō ngā whakamātautau aukati pupuhi.
I roto i tēnei rangahau, i whakamahia e mātou he matūriki bentonite kua hangaia anō, he whānui tata ki te 2.54 cm. I hangaia ngā kirikiri mā te pēhi i te 11.5 karamu o te paura bentonite konutai i roto i te mīhini pēhi waipēhi i te 1600 psi. I ine tikahia te matotoru o ngā kirikiri i mua i te whakanoho ki roto i te mīhini whakawhāiti raina (LD). Kātahi ka rumakina ngā matūriki ki roto i ngā tauira wai keri, tae atu ki ngā tauira turanga me ngā tauira i werohia ki ngā aukati hei ārai i te pupuhi o te kirikiri. Kātahi ka aro turukihia te huringa o te matotoru o te kirikiri mā te whakamahi i te LD, me te tuhi i ngā inenga i ia wā 60-hekona mō ngā haora 24.
I whakaatuhia e te hihi-X te hanganga o te bentonite, inā koa ko tōna wāhanga montmorillonite 47%, he mea nui ki te mārama ki ōna āhuatanga whenua. I roto i ngā wāhanga montmorillonite o te bentonite, ko te montmorillonite te wāhanga matua, e 88.6% o ngā wāhanga katoa. I taua wā, ko te quartz e 29%, ko te illite e 7%, me te carbonate e 9%. He wāhanga iti (tata ki te 3.2%) he ranunga o te illite me te montmorillonite. Hei tāpiri, kei roto ko ngā huānga iti pēnei i te Fe2O3 (4.7%), te aluminosilicate hiriwa (1.2%), te muscovite (4%), me te phosphate (2.3%). Hei tāpiri, he iti noa te Na2O (1.83%) me te silicate rino (2.17%) kei reira, e taea ai te tino mārama ki ngā huānga o te bentonite me ō rātou ōwehenga.

I roto i te hanganga o ngā whakarewa eutectic hohonu taiao (NADES), he maha ngā tawhā matua i ata tirotirohia i te wā o te tukanga whakarite i roto i te whare. Ko ēnei āhuatanga nui ko te pāmahana, te ōwehenga molar, me te tere whakaranu. E whakaatu ana ā mātou whakamātautau ina whakaranua te HBA (waikawa citric) me te HBD (glycerol) i te ōwehenga molar o te 1:4 i te 50°C, ka puta he ranunga eutectic. Ko te āhuatanga motuhake o te ranunga eutectic ko tōna āhua mārama, ōrite, me te kore o te paru. Nō reira, e whakaatu ana tēnei taahiraa matua i te hiranga o te ōwehenga molar, te pāmahana, me te tere whakaranu, i roto i ēnei ko te ōwehenga molar te mea tino whai mana i roto i te whakarite o te DES me te NADES, e whakaaturia ana i te Pikitia 2.

I whakahaerehia te tātaritanga wera-rahi (TGA) o te whakarewa eutectic hohonu waikawa citric tūturu (NADES) i roto i te awhe pāmahana mai i te pāmahana rūma ki te 500 °C. E kitea ana i ngā Pikitia 8a me te b, ko te ngaronga papatipu tuatahi tae atu ki te 100 °C i ahu mai i te wai i mimitihia me te wai whakamakuku e hono ana ki te waikawa citric me te glycerol parakore. I kitea he pupuri papatipu nui o te 88% tae atu ki te 180 °C, i ahu mai i te pirau o te waikawa citric ki te waikawa aconitic me te hanganga o te methylmaleic anhydride(III) i muri i te whakamahana anō (Pikitia 8 b). I runga ake i te 180 °C, i kitea hoki he āhua mārama o te acrolein (acrylaldehyde) i roto i te glycerol, e whakaaturia ana i te Pikitia 8b37.
I whakaatuhia e te tātaritanga thermogravimetric (TGA) o te glycerol tētahi tukanga ngaronga papatipu e rua ngā wāhanga. Ko te wāhanga tuatahi (180 ki te 220 °C) ko te hanganga o te acrolein, ā, muri iho ko te ngaronga papatipu nui i ngā pāmahana teitei mai i te 230 ki te 300 °C (Pikitia 8a). I te pikinga o te pāmahana, ka hangaia te acetaldehyde, te hauhā waro, te methane, me te hauwai i runga i te raupapa. He mea nui, 28% noa iho o te papatipu i puritia i te 300 °C, e kī ana he hapa pea ngā āhuatanga o roto o NADES 8(a)38,39.
Hei whiwhi mōhiohio mō te hanganga o ngā hononga matū hou, i tātarihia ngā whakatārewatanga hou o ngā whakarewa hohonu eutectic taiao (NADES) mā te Fourier transform infrared spectroscopy (FTIR). I mahia te tātaritanga mā te whakataurite i te whānuitanga o te whakatārewatanga NADES ki ngā whānuitanga o te waikawa citric parakore (CA) me te glycerol (Gly). I whakaatuhia e te whānuitanga CA ngā tihi mārama i te 1752 1/cm me te 1673 1/cm, e tohu ana i ngā wiri totoro o te hononga C=O, ā, he āhuatanga anō hoki nō te CA. Hei tāpiri, i kitea he nekehanga nui i roto i te wiri piko OH i te 1360 1/cm i te rohe tapumati, e whakaaturia ana i te Pikitia 9.
Waihoki, mō te glycerol, i kitea ngā nekehanga o te wiri totoro me te piko o te OH i ngā tau ngaru o te 3291 1/cm me te 1414 1/cm. Ināianei, mā te tātari i te whānuitanga o ngā NADES kua whakaritea, i kitea he nekehanga nui i roto i te whānuitanga. E ai ki te Whakaahua 7, i neke te wiri totoro o te here C=O mai i te 1752 1/cm ki te 1720 1/cm, ā, i neke te wiri piko o te here -OH o te glycerol mai i te 1414 1/cm ki te 1359 1/cm. Ko ēnei nekehanga i roto i ngā tau ngaru e tohu ana i te huringa o te irahiko, e tohu ana i te hanganga o ngā here matū hou i roto i te hanganga o te NADES.
